Propylene oxide,(R)-(+)-(15448-47-2) is also named as (R)-(+)-Propylene oxide;Propylene oxide;(R)-Epoxypropane;Methyloxirane;Epoxypropane;(R)-Methyloxirane;(+)-Methyloxirane;Propene oxide;2-Methyloxirane;
Propylene epoxide;(R)-Propylene oxide,and so on.Propylene oxide,(R)-(+)-(15448-47-2) is usually colorless to light yellow liquid.
CAS: 15448-47-2
Molecular Formula: C3H6O
Molecular Weight: 58.08
Molecular structure:
Alpha: 14 ° (neat)
Boiling point: 33-34 °C(lit.)
Density: 0.829 g/mL at 20 °C(lit.)
Refractive index: n20/D 1.366(lit.)
Flash point: -31 °F
Storage temp.: 2-8°C
Merck: 14,7856
BRN: 79764

Mutation data reported. When heated to decomposition it emits acrid smoke and irritating vapors.
Hazard Codes: F+,T
Risk Statements: 12-25 (12: Extremely Flammable 25: Toxic if swallowed)
Safety Statements: 45 (45: In case of accident or if you feel unwell, seek medical advice immediately (show label where possible))
RIDADR: UN 1280 3/PG 1
WGK Germany: 3
HazardClass: 3
PackingGroup: I
